What would be the cause of a spun rod bearing?

The motor is a 418 small block that has been together since the beginning of 2008. Probably has well over 1500 passes and 1000 miles on the street. The bearing were inspected and look good around January 2012 and they looked good. I run a 7 quart Milodon pan with full groove main bearing and a high volume oil pump.

Last Saturday on my second pass the car felt slow and was slow to pull to 6500 rpm. I went through the traps and lifted and heard a bottom end noise. I pulled the motor apart Sunday and I had spun the #4 rod bearing and pushed it out towards the crank. When it lost the bearing it hammered the rod and bent the rod cap. All the main bearings looked fine.

Why after all of this time did it spin a bearing?
